Comprised of more than 180 nationally recognized physicians experts, California Cancer Specialists physicians are world renowned for innovations in the diagnosis, treatment and prevention of cancer and other life-threatening diseases. California Cancer Specialists owns and operates the South Pasadena Cancer Center, a 22,000 sq. foot comprehensive center which serves Los Angeles County residents. Physicians of California Cancer Specialists Medical Group also provide services to a number of local hospitals including Huntington Memorial Hospital and City of Hope in Duarte, California.
